One of our clients, a leader in the aerospace sector, is looking for a Data Analytics Specialist to join our Digital Sales Strategy team. In this full-time role, you will contribute to various data analyticsamp; digital transformation initiatives, leveraging tools such as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ager, and Power BI to analyze e-commerce sales, marketing performance, and project data. You will provide actionable insights that drive business optimization and support decision-making processesKey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ain dashboards and reports using Power BI, Google Analytics, and other tools to monitor and optimize business performance.
  • Analyze data to identify trends, risks, and opportunities in online sales, marketing, and project management.
  • Manage and optimize Google Tag Manager configurations to improve tracking and measurement.
  • Innovate new data analysis methods to enhance business insights and decisionmaking.
  • Monitor digital campaign performance and provide updates to stakeholders.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to enhance analytics tools and processes.
  • Technical upkeep for the intranet (built on top of SharePoint using MS Access and Python), with a focus on simplifying the self-serve upload/download capabilities.
  • Automate reporting processes to improve efficiency and accuracy. • Ensure dashboards are up to date and properly maintained.
Requirements
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Data Analytics, Business, Computer Science, Marketing, or related field.
  • 2-5 years of experience in data analytics, business intelligence, or a related field.
  • Strong knowledge of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ager, Power BI/Tableau.
  • Ability to use data to inform business decisions, particularly in e-commerce sales and marketing.
  • Exceptional communication skills, with the ability to present technical data to non-technical audiences
Benefits
  • Access to annual vacation from day one of employment.
  • 6 days of sick leave.
  • 5 paid days off during the Christmas period.
  • Group insurance benefits.
  • Retirement savings plan.
